The Top 5 Things to Consider When Doing A rustic Renovation

- Choose a rustic design that complements the existing style of your home.
- Select natural materials such as wood or stone for flooring, walls, and countertops to enhance the rustic aesthetic.
- Add vintage or antique fixtures, such as clawfoot tubs or pedestal sinks, to enhance the rustic feel.
- Consider incorporating elements of nature, such as plants or a waterfall showerhead, to create a serene and natural ambiance.
- Ensure proper lighting, such as exposed light fixtures or sconces, to highlight the rustic design and create a warm and welcoming environment.
